Crown PE4500:
Travel cutting out

I have a PE 4500 that keeps cutting out in both directions of travel. If I move the throttle a little for very slow speed it will work but if I try to go full speed the contractor drops out and the truck won't travel in either direction until you turn it off and back on. Occasionally it will simply reset itself. It has new forward and reverse switches and the pot is good. Also tried a new line contractor and verified the handle wiring harness has continuity. Any ideas?

Did you check the battery under load? Truck will run at 19v, things start shutting off at 18.9v
